Australia - Re-Import of Co-Axial Cable and Other Co-Axial Electric Conductors
Since 2012, Australia Re-Import of Co-Axial Cable and Other Co-Axial Electric Conductors decreased by 61.4% year on year. In 2017, the country was ranked number 19 among other countries in Re-Import of Co-Axial Cable and Other Co-Axial Electric Conductors with $1,158.21. China ranked the highest with $57,024,052.85 in 2019, that is an increase of 9.6% versus 2018. Canada, Italy and United Kingdom resp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Brazil recorded the best 5 years average growth at +101.1% per year, while Australia recorded the worst performance at -61.4% per year.
